Mission: The mission of the MicroConsignment Model is to create first-time access to life-changing technologies, products and services for isolated villagers through locally-owned, managed and sustainable (profitable) entrepreneurial solutions. Poverty and inequality is a symptom of a wider problem: lack of access and opportunity. Microcredit has offered one solution to this problem: access to capital for entrepreneurs in the developing world.  But so far no one has implemented—at scale—a model that creates access to economic, health and environmental solutions to a wide spectrum of issues, including chronic conditions such as pulmonary and gastrointestinal illnesses, vision problems, malnutrition, water scarcity, and lack of energy.  Community Enterprise Solutions (CE Solutions) has solved this access problem through the creation and implementation of its MicroConsignment Model (MCM).
